Tradeline Recruitment is seeking a Cooling and Ventilation Manager for a specialist contractor in Bletchley. You will manage the ventilation and air conditioning department, overseeing installation, service, maintenance and repairs across various cooling systems.

The ideal candidate has proven managerial experience in HVAC services and strong technical knowledge. You will lead a team, manage client relationships, and drive business development while ensuring high-quality service delivery.
